Transaction 120a41b5e53620641796faeb0c73843ba1f06b37e220e9404a78674f6cad5555

3 Input
1 Outputs
  • 120a41b5e53620641796faeb0c73843ba1f06b37e220e9404a78674f6cad5555:0
  • value  48705877
    address  1CbvfPyCHdU41ZGgPbQb3uBFdM6mKZXrEe